Manifest-driven CLI that generates readable, tested Python MCP server projects with safe regeneration and optional Docker/CI assets.

> MCP defines the protocol. MCP Builder Toolkit defines a repeatable way to create, inspect, test, and package an MCP server.

## What the YAML controls

The manifest declares project-generation intent:

- FastMCP Python compatibility profile and MCP protocol version;
- stdio or Streamable HTTP transport;
- package name and supported Python range;
- tests, linting, typing, Docker, Compose, GitHub Actions, and structured logs;
- whether to include the replaceable example tool.

Tool behavior and API integrations remain normal, user-owned Python code. The
alpha does not generate arbitrary tools from YAML or convert OpenAPI documents.

## Guided quickstart (recommended)

**Full walkthrough (generate → implement tools → test → call with a real MCP client):**

→ **[Guided quickstart](https://github.com/MiguelNevesCamargoJunior/mcp-builder-toolkit/blob/main/docs/guided-quickstart.md)**

### Short path

```bash
mkdir -p ~/dev/my-mcp && cd ~/dev/my-mcp
mcp-builder init --name my-mcp --transport stdio --no-interactive
mcp-builder validate
mcp-builder generate

uv sync --all-extras
uv run pytest
uv run python -m my_mcp.server
```

Streamable HTTP + Docker: see the guided quickstart (Step 12) or set `transport.type: streamable-http` and `features.docker/compose: true`, then `mcp-builder generate`.

For generated containers, the server binds to `0.0.0.0` inside the container
while Compose preserves the manifest's conservative host-side publication
(default `127.0.0.1`).

## Commands

| Command | Purpose |
|---------|---------|
| `mcp-builder init` | Create a minimal `mcp-builder.yaml` |
| `mcp-builder validate` | Schema + semantic + compatibility checks |
| `mcp-builder generate` | Plan and write project files (`--dry-run`, `--force-managed`) |
| `mcp-builder doctor` | Manifest, state, drift, and local tool checks |

## Architecture

```text
manifest.yaml
    → parse + validate + normalize
    → protocol-independent ProjectSpec
    → FastMCP adapter + Docker/Compose/CI features
    → ArtifactPlan (managed / scaffold-once / derived)
    → locked staged apply + .mcp-builder/state.json
```

Generated projects do **not** depend on this builder at runtime.

## Compatibility profile

| Field | Value |
|-------|-------|
| Profile | `fastmcp-python-2026.07` |
| FastMCP | `>=3.4.4,<3.5` |
| Python | `>=3.12,<3.15` |
| MCP protocol | `2025-11-25` |
| Manifest API | `mcpbuilder.dev/v1alpha1` (frozen for alpha) |

## Explicit v0.1 boundary

Not in this release: OAuth, policy engines, budgets, audit receipts, A2A, agent contracts, gateways, multi-language generation, hosted control plane.
